Wenn document.readystate == complete das gleiche ist, wenn onload ausgelöst wird?

8

Wenn im Internet Explorer onareadystatechange ausgelöst wird und ready-state auf complete umschaltet, wird das gleiche Mal ausgelöst, wenn ein onload-Ereignis ausgelöst wird. Sind alle Anforderungen bis zu diesem Zeitpunkt abgeschlossen?

    
GeorgeU 27.01.2011, 14:37
quelle

2 Antworten

6

document.onreadystatechange ist normalerweise optimaler als window.onload , da es ausgelöst wird, bevor alle externen Ressourcen wie Bilder geladen sind. Allerdings wird es im Moment nicht gut unterstützt (aber wenn Sie nur mit IE beschäftigt sind, dann ist das kein Problem).

Siehe: Ссылка

Oder für IE: Ссылка

    
David Tang 27.01.2011, 14:45
quelle
2

document.readyState ist eine Eigenschaft und window.onload ist ein Ereignis

Ссылка

Ссылка

    
Kris Ivanov 27.01.2011 14:40
quelle